When Gas Goes Up, Fish Close to Home.
Every year at this time we get the news of higher gas and diesel prices. This year is a little different because they we already so high.
Most of us who love to fish use Memorial Weekend to take a road trip to our favorite spot to camp, fish and enjoy the outdoors. With Gas creeping up over $4.00 a gallon we have to rethink our plans.
With a few exceptions all of us have great fishing close to home. So with fuel prices so high its time to re-examine all the great fishing in your backyard. Most cities have parks loaded with planters this time of year or rivers and streams that can hold tons of little brooks and rainbows. The point is dont let gas be the reason you didnt catch any fish this weekend. Get out and enjoy and you'll find out that the fishing can be pretty good close to home.
